zkSync: An Introduction to a Layer 2 Scaling Solution

Introduction: As the popularity and adoption of blockchain technology continue to grow, the need for scalable and efficient solutions becomes increasingly important. One promising project in this realm is zkSync, a Layer 2 scaling solution built on Ethereum. In this article, we will provide an overview of zkSync and explore its key features and benefits.

What is zkSync? zkSync is a layer 2 scaling solution for Ethereum that utilizes zkRollup technology to enhance scalability and throughput while maintaining the security guarantees of the Ethereum mainnet. It aims to address the challenges associated with scalability, high fees, and slow transaction confirmation times on the Ethereum network.

Key Features:

  1. Scalability: zkSync significantly improves Ethereum's scalability by aggregating multiple transactions into a single proof, reducing the load on the mainnet. This allows zkSync to achieve high transaction throughput while keeping costs low.

  2. Security: zkSync leverages zero-knowledge proofs, a cryptographic technique that allows users to verify the correctness of a computation without revealing the underlying data. This ensures the security and integrity of transactions while keeping them private.

  3. Low Fees: By offloading most transaction processing to the zkSync layer 2 solution, zkSync significantly reduces fees compared to performing transactions directly on the Ethereum mainnet. This makes it more accessible for users to interact with decentralized applications (dApps) and conduct transactions.

  4. Fast Confirmation Times: zkSync enables near-instant transaction confirmation times, providing a seamless user experience. Users can enjoy the benefits of fast and responsive applications without the delays typically associated with the Ethereum mainnet.

Benefits of zkSync:

  1. Enhanced User Experience: With low fees and fast confirmation times, zkSync offers a user-friendly experience for interacting with Ethereum-based applications. This makes decentralized finance (DeFi) protocols, gaming applications, and other dApps more accessible to a wider audience.

  2. Compatibility: zkSync is fully compatible with existing Ethereum smart contracts and tooling, making it easy for developers to integrate with the zkSync ecosystem. Developers can leverage the existing Ethereum infrastructure and benefit from zkSync's scalability without compromising the security of their applications.

  3. Reduced Environmental Impact: By utilizing a layer 2 scaling solution like zkSync, Ethereum can reduce its energy consumption and carbon footprint compared to operating solely on the mainnet. This aligns with the growing focus on sustainability and the desire to make blockchain technology more environmentally friendly.
